D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Motion by the respondent to enlarge the time to serve and file a brief on an appeal from a judgment of the County Court, Dutchess County, rendered December 9, 2010.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and no papers having been filed in opposition or in rel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ion is granted, the respondent's time to serve and file a brief is enlarged until September 29, 2011, and the respondent's brief must be served and filed on or before that date.

ANGIOLILLO, J.P., DICKERSON, HALL and COHEN, JJ., concur.
